Silvina Milstein

Silvina Milstein (born 12 February 1956, in Buenos Aires) is an Argentine composer and scholar of twentieth-century music, living in the United Kingdom and teaching at King's College London. Her music has been described as "turbulent and hesitantly ecstatic", as well as "highly poetic", "rich and dense". In 2018 her piece ''shan shui'' was nominated for the prestigious Royal Philharmonic Society Award for Chamber-Scale Composition. Provided by Wikipedia
